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Seed Butter

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Seed Butter

Low Risk

Theobroma cacao (cocoa) seed butter is extracted from the roasted seeds of the cocoa plant. It is commonly used in cosmetics and skincare products for its emollient properties, helping to moisturize and soften the skin. Cocoa butter is also known for its stability and resistance to rancidity.

Sustai Insights

Cocoa butter is recognized for its effective moisturizing properties and is sustainably sourced, contributing to its appeal in personal care products. It poses low health risks, with minimal concerns regarding carcinogenicity, allergies, or reproductive toxicity. Environmentally, it does not significantly contribute to pollution or bioaccumulation. Regulatory bodies impose few restrictions, affirming its safety. Overall, the risk associated with cocoa seed butter is low, making it a favorable ingredient in cosmetics. Alternatives include shea butter or plant oils for similar emollient benefits.

Cocos Nucifera (Coconut) Oil

Cocos Nucifera (Coconut) Oil

Low Risk

Cocos Nucifera (Coconut) Oil is derived from the kernels of the coconut palm. It is primarily used in cosmetic formulations for its emollient and moisturizing properties, making it suitable for skin and hair care products.

Sustai Insights

Coconut oil serves as an effective moisturizer and emollient, promoting skin hydration and softness. It is sustainably sourced and biodegradable. Health risks are minimal, with low concerns regarding carcinogenicity, allergens, and reproductive toxicity. Environmental impact is also low, as it does not contribute significantly to pollution or bioaccumulation. Regulatory bodies have not issued restrictions on its use. Overall, coconut oil presents a low risk for health and environmental concerns, making it a safe ingredient in cosmetic products.

Butyrospermum Parkii (Shea) Butter

Butyrospermum Parkii (Shea) Butter

Low Risk

Butyrospermum parkii (shea) butter is a vegetable fat derived from the nuts of the shea tree. It is commonly used in cosmetic formulations for its emollient properties, providing moisture and improving skin texture. Additionally, shea butter is known for its ability to enhance the stability of products and deliver a creamy texture.

Sustai Insights

Shea butter offers functional benefits as an effective moisturizer, enhancing skin barrier function and texture. It is sustainably sourced and biodegradable, contributing to eco-friendliness. Health-wise, it is associated with low risks for carcinogenicity, allergies, and reproductive toxicity. Environmental impacts are minimal, with no significant pollutant potential identified. Regulatory assessments indicate no current restrictions. Overall, the ingredient presents a low risk, making it a favorable choice in cosmetic formulations.
